Output e075073782a31372dc5359088dcc0afb9e4e5e474f7c705d56b123edc4799574:1

value
284461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ab98e16a830969a02aa1bdb88b8c4c0a5c3bbd8 OP_EQUAL
address
3CsveY62rqx3utSfzHgnqoXGYSP8pEsFny
transaction
e075073782a31372dc5359088dcc0afb9e4e5e474f7c705d56b123edc4799574
spent
true